About this property
The property is configured with two bedrooms and two bathrooms, one of which is en suite, as well as an open-plan kitchen/reception room. There is good natural light, with the flat benefiting from southerly views towards Strand.
Internally, there is wooden flooring throughout the reception room and kitchen, an individually designed Poggenpohl kitchen with stone work surfaces, and Miele and Siemens appliances. The bathrooms feature marble mosaic flooring, underfloor heating and Burlington fittings. A Lutron lighting system and Daikin comfort cooling are also installed.
Charles Apartments comprises 16 flats, which were first sold approximately 10 years ago. The building has a daytime concierge and a lift, with access from Bull Inn Court.
Strand sits in London’s cultural heartland, providing easy access to the Theatre District, the Royal Opera House, the National Portrait Gallery, Somerset House, Clubland and Covent Garden’s extensive retail offerings, including numerous flagship designer stores. Dining options are plentiful, ranging from historic pubs and wine bars to fine dining and sophisticated cocktail bars.
The Legal Quarter and the world-renowned academic institutions of King’s College London, lse, ucl and soas are all within walking distance.
For transport links, Covent Garden, Embankment and Charing Cross stations are all nearby.
